Cleburne Golf Links
About
Previously known as Pat Cleburne Municipal Golf Course.
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Black | 72 | 7068 yards | 73.9 | 140 |
| Blue | 72 | 6667 yards | 71.5 | 133 |
| White | 72 | 6140 yards | 68.0 | 118 |
| Red | 72 | 5399 yards |

Sleeper!
I used to play this course when it was a barely upgraded cow pasture. The renovation a few years ago turned this course into a must play. It is in a beautiful setting; with beautiful views of the lake and it's near impossible to hit a house - a remote area for sure. Any way, the layout is challenging. Carry over water (Lake Pat Cleburne) on #4 is daunting. The par 3's are tough enough. But, the real bright spot is how this course is maintained. The fairways are lush; the greens are challenging but always cut properly and roll great. The T boxes are maintained and the staff is super friendly and helpful. The value is exceptional. Plus, it is remote enough that you can get a T time anytime you want to play. This course is a "sleeper" in my opinion. If you try it, you will be back because the average golfer can score well on this course. Now, the best hamburger at any golf course ever is a real treat. Jalapeno buns and thick, juicy burgers that are flame broiled make this a great course to have a great lunch before, or after your round.
